Introduction
This document describes an error (soft bounce) message that you might receive during communication with
nexthop Simple Mail Transfer Protocol (SMTP) Server(s).
Problem
The Delivery Connection ID (DCID) shows this message
452 4.3.1 Insufficient system resources
for the nexthop SMTP server. Messages are queued up on the Cisco Email Security Appliance (ESA).
Solution
Beginning with Microsoft Exchange 2007, a Back Pressure mode has been introduced. The most common
reason why Microsoft Exchange will defer any message (except from its own domain) is because the disk
space for the Exchange transport agent went below 4GB. The only solution is either to increase the disk space
or move the queue to another partition with enough space.
